Postmedia recently toured Sen̓áḵw’s district energy system, a cavernous underground facility that is already heating and cooling the first tower (now about half tenanted), and will eventually service all 6,000 homes for an expected 9,000 residents. That works out to more than the population of Merritt or Gibsons living in 11 tall buildings on the 4.7-hectare property.
